GuestCam

4.9(150)

GuestCam is a web-based event photo sharing platform. Its current site says guests can scan a QR code or use a link to upload photos, videos, and voice messages to a private online album with no app download or sign-up. Current pricing shows Standard at $49 per event, Premium at $97 per event, MagicFind at $45 per event, and a dedicated audio guestbook phone number at $30 per event.

Wedibox

4.6(66)

Wedibox is a web-based wedding QR-code photo collection platform. Its current pricing page shows a free private gallery for up to 50 guest photo uploads, plus one-time paid plans from $49 that add unlimited photo and video uploads, audio and digital guestbook messages, live slideshow, original-quality ZIP download, and custom URL support. Wedibox also publishes 100,000+ couples and 100M+ memories on its reviews page, and its Trustpilot profile is tracked at 4.6/5 from 66 reviews.

WedPicsQR

5.0(1)

WedPicsQR is a web-based wedding photo QR-code platform. Its current site says guests can scan a QR code and upload to a private wedding gallery with no app downloads and no signups. Current pricing shows a free Starter plan capped at 50 photos and 14 days of storage, a $29.99 Single Photo Page plan capped at 150 photos/videos and 12 months of storage, and a $39.99 Unlimited Photo Pages plan with unlimited photos/videos, 12 months of storage, downloads, and priority support. The site currently shows 819 couples, 25,676 shared photos/memories, and one visible on-site review.

Guesticon

4.7(247)

Guesticon is a web-based wedding platform combining QR-code photo albums, RSVP tracking, table management, polls, wedding websites, and guestbook features. Its current site says guests scan a QR code and upload without downloading an app. Current wedding pricing lists a free First Glance plan, First Look at $29 one-time, Ever After at a limited-time $55.30 one-time promotional price, and Fairy Tale as a custom quote.

Wedbox

Wedbox is a wedding photo app for collecting photos and videos from guests, photographers, and a photo booth flow. The supplied FAQ supports free app access, private invited-guest visibility, iPhone/Android/browser access, video support, multiple languages, 2 months default storage, paid original-quality downloads, and paid extended hosting. Public review data is mixed: the App Store listing shows 4.6/5 across 370 ratings, while Google Play shows about 3.3/5 across roughly 1.23K+ reviews.

When should I set up my wedding photo sharing app?

Ideally 2-3 weeks before the wedding. That gives you time to customise the welcome screen, print QR code signage, and run a quick test with a few friends.
